Mano Alexandre

Instructor

Mano is Known for blending compelling imagery, storytelling and social awareness through his work. The Haitian born Filmmaker was awarded the Bert Saperstein grant which underwrote his Documentary Film on the squalid work conditions in the sugarcane camps of the Dominican Republic, “Welcome to Batey 6”. His 2007 “NYC Transit” program for PBS was nominated by the Academy of Television Arts and Sciences for their prestigious Emmy Award. For over a decade Mano has used storytelling and visual experimentation to produce a wide range of short films for Brooklyn’s award-winning BRIC TV. In 2021 he received another Emmy nod for his short film “Parang”. That was the first award nomination for his web streaming entrepreneurial project “Manosalon.”
